  1. 1. Saturday: Each time I start to accelerant over ~4000rmps I lose all acceleration. Check errors and get P1120 and P1121. Clear errors… as soon as I go over ~4000 rpms I can’t accelerant. Like I hit a rev-limiter.

    2. Sunday: Switch out O2 sensors after cats running great.

    3. I lost all Throttle response today. Restart and unable to accelerate after ~4000 rpms. Error code P1122 and P1120/P1121. I am thinking it’s the Throttle Valve Assembly 997-605-115-01-M14.

    2002 Carrera C2 CAB.

  2. I lost oil presure on my 996 2000 c2 cab and had it towed to dealer. Replaced oil presure spring on the oil pump. I later changed the spring, piston 997, and scew plug. The 997 piston is tapered at the end, which looks like a upgrade to prevent the piston from sticking. This is a 2min install on the bottom of the oil pump. The piston and spring regulates the oil pressure. I got the parts at Pelicanparts.
